Artist Bio:
Lyfe Jennings is an American R&B and soul singer-songwriter who was born on June 3, 1973, in Toledo, Ohio. He rose to fame in the mid-2000s with his debut album "Lyfe 268-192" which was released in 2004 and received critical acclaim. The album featured the hit singles "Must Be Nice" and "Hypothetically," showcasing Jennings' smooth vocals and introspective lyrics.
Jennings' music often touches on themes of love, relationships, and social issues, drawing from his own personal experiences and struggles. He is known for his raw and emotional songwriting style, as well as his soulful voice that resonates with listeners. Throughout his career, Jennings has continued to release music that has garnered him a dedicated fan base and critical praise, solidifying his reputation as a talented and authentic artist in the R&B genre.
